WebThe main evidence for fusion has always been the fact that the two pieces of human chromosome 2 are nearly identical to chromosomes 2A and 2B of apes - typically 96-98% identical. The genes are almost entirely in the same order, the inter-genic regions are very similar All along the 2A/2B length - millions of bases. WebHuman chromosome 2. 0 references. topic's main category. Gene density (11 genes per Mb) and content of GC pairs (42%) are above the genomic average (9-10 genes per Mb and 41%, respectively). It contains a relatively small proportion of repeat sequences compared to the human genome as a whole.
